Chancellor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Tasks may be delegated to the appropriate <Insert position titles for the delegate(s)>.

Task

1. Remain calm.

2. Evacuate if incident affects your building or office. If your office or building is not affected,

stay in your office. Do not go to the incident site.

3. Turn on your cellular phone.

4. Assess situation; obtain information through the Incident Commander.

5. Consult with the Incident Commander to consider declaring a State of Emergency. If

warranted, sign the Declaration of Campus Emergency. Notify vice chancellors and Public

Information Officer.

6. Consult with the Incident Commander to consider closure of the University. If warranted,

sign the Declaration of Campus Closure. Notify vice chancellors and Public Information

Officer.

If the incident requires campus closure, how long will the campus be closed?

What information will students and employees need?

7. Activate the Emergency Plan on recommendation of the Incident Commander or ranking

University Police officer on duty.

8. Activate the Executive Group.

9. Inform and brief the Executive Group on the emergency situation and status as it affects

their areas.

10. Through the Incident Commander, monitor the campus condition.

What is the extent of causalities, injuries, and damage?

What is the extent of the damage to the surrounding local community?

11. Issue any necessary public statements through the Public Information Officer.

12. Confer as needed with local and state officials.

13. Authorize the Incident Commander to announce the end of the State of Emergency when

appropriate.

14. Keep informed.

Obtain periodic situation updates from the Incident Commander.

15. Share information.

Review and approve media releases.

16. State of Emergency over.

When appropriate, authorize the Incident Commander to announce the end of the State

of Emergency.

17. Recovery expectations.

When will the academic process resume?

Engineering Services Officer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Tasks may be delegated to the appropriate <Insert position titles for the delegate(s)>.

Task

1. Determine the location of critical campus equipment and supplies and availability of

campus personnel.

2. Upon issuance of a severe weather warning or other hazard affecting the Jonesboro campus:

Notify campus engineering personnel of impending threat.

Coordinate the movement of critical equipment to a safe location.

Secure and protect materials.

3. Upon the impact of a disaster, time permitting:

Take protective actions and begin planning for the recovery phase.

Dispatch needed personnel and equipment to the required sites.

Allocate and dispatch repair and relief materials to damaged campus locations.

Coordinate and establish work shifts and maintenance schedules for working equipment

and manpower.

4. Ensure all critical campus facilities (especially the EOC) have utility services and are

structurally safe.

5. Determine safety of evacuation routes in flood, severe weather, and post-earthquake

environments.

6. Develop and maintain individual departmental emergency plans and procedures.

7. Develop and maintain inventory of individual departmental resources.

8. Accomplish both inter- and intra- MAAs/MOUs as needed.

9. Estimate needs versus resources to determine shortfalls.

10. Advise resource group of anticipated shortfalls.

11. *Contact counterpart in Craighead County and establish liaison procedures. 12. Advise resource group of existing inventories and advise if major changes occur.

13. During increased readiness or warning periods, alert all operational departments and put

personnel on standby status.

14. Assemble key departmental personnel. 15. Determine potential magnitude, severity, and anticipated duration of hazard situation.

16. Coordinate with Campus Shelter and Evacuation Unit Leader on shelter facilities planned

for use.

17. * Coordinate with Shelter and Evacuation Unit Leader to establish shelter upgrading

priorities.

18. * Review specific procedures of shelter upgrading (including review of equipment needed

versus available). 19. Determine availability of, quantity of, and procedures to obtain sandbags. 20. Pre-select dumping sights for debris and other material.

21. Determine current status of utilities.

Incident Commander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Task

1. Ensure welfare and safety of incident personnel.

2. Supervise Command and General Staff.

3. Obtain initial briefing from current Incident Commander and agency administrator.

4. Assess incident situation:

Review the current situation status and initial incident objectives. Ensure that all local,

State and Federal agencies impacted by the incident have been notified.

5. Determine need for, establish, and participate in Unified Command.

6. Authorize protective action statements, as necessary.

7. Activate appropriate Command and General Staff positions. Safety Officer must be

appointed on hazardous materials incidents:

Confirm dispatch and arrival times of activated resources.

Confirm work assignments.

8. Brief staff:

Identify incident objectives and any policy directives for the management of the

incident.

Provide a summary of current organization.

Provide a review of current incident activities.

Determine the time and location of first Planning Meeting.

9. Determine information needs and inform staff of requirements.

10. Determine status of disaster declaration and delegation of authority.

11. Establish parameters for resource requests and releases:

Review requests for critical resources.

Confirm who has ordering authority within the organization.

Confirm those orders that require Command authorization.

12. Authorize release of information to the media:

If operating within a Unified Command, ensure all Incident Commanders approve

release.

13. Establish level of planning to be accomplished:

Written Incident Action Plan (IAP).

Contingency planning.

Formal Planning Meeting.

Procurement Unit Leader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Task

1. Obtain briefing from Finance/Administration Section Chief:

Determine charge code, and delegation of authority to commit agency funds. If the

agency cannot delegate procurement authority to the Procurement Unit Leader, they

will need to assign one of their procurement people to the incident.

Determine whether a buying team has been assigned to purchase all equipment,

supplies, etc. for the incident. The Procurement Unit Leader will coordinate closely

with this group.

Determine status of bid process.

Determine current vendor list.

Determine current blanket Purchase Order (PO) list.

Determine time-lines established for reporting cost information.

2. Contact Supply Unit on incident needs and any special procedures or requirements.

3. Prepare and sign offers for rental, as necessary.

4. Develop Incident Procurement Plan. This plan should address/include:

Spending caps.

Necessary Forms.

Identify who has purchasing authority.

Process for obtaining approval to exceed caps.

Coordination process with Supply Unit.

Supply of emergency purchase orders.

5. Review equipment rental agreement and use statements for terms and conditions of use

within 24 hours after equipment arrival at incident. Provide hourly rates and associated

costs to Cost Unit.

6. Prepare and sign contracts, land-use agreements, and cost-share agreements, as necessary.

7. Draft Memorandums of Understanding as needed (obtain legal review and Incident

Commander's signature prior to implementation).

8. Establish contact with supply vendors, as needed.

9. Determine whether additional vendor-service agreements will be necessary.

10. Interpret contracts/agreements, and resolve claims or disputes within delegated authority.

11. Provide cost data from rental agreements, contracts, etc. to Cost Unit Leader according to

reporting time frames established for operational period.

12. Verify all invoices.

13. It is imperative that all contractors are accounted for and their time documented:

Coordinate with all Sections.

Public Information Officer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Task

1. Obtain briefing from Incident Commander:

Determine current status of Incident (ICS Form 209 or equivalent).

Identify current organization (ICS Forms 201 and 203, resource lists, etc.).

Determine point of contact for media (scene or Command Post).

Determine current media presence.

2. Participate in Administrative Officer’s briefing:

Determine constraints on information process.

Determine pre-existing agreements for information centers, Joint Information Centers

(JICs), etc.

3. Assess need for special alert and warning efforts, including the hearing impaired, non-

English speaking populations, and industries especially at risk for a specific hazard, or

which may need advance notice in order to shut down processes.

4. Coordinate the development of door-to-door protective action statements with Operations.

5. Prepare initial information summary as soon as possible after activation. If no other

information is available, consider the use of the following general statement:

Sample Initial Information Summary

We are aware that an [accident/incident] involving [type of incident] occurred at approximately

[time], in the vicinity of [general location]. [Agency personnel] are responding, and we will

have additional information available as we are able to confirm it. We will hold a briefing at

[location], and will notify the press at least ½ hour prior to the briefing. At this time, this

briefing is the only place where officials authorized to speak about the incident and confirmed

information will be available. Thank you for your assistance.

6. Arrange for necessary work space, materials, telephones, and staff. Consider assigning

Assistant Public Information Officers to:

Joint Information Center (JIC).

Field (scene) Information.

Internal Information.

7. Establish contact with local and national media representatives, as appropriate.

8. Establish location of Information Center for media and public away from Command Post.

9. Establish schedule for news briefings.

10. Coordinate, with Logistics, the activation and staffing of message center "rumor control"

lines to receive requests and answer questions from the public. Provide statement to

operators.

11. Obtain current incident status reports from Planning Section; coordinate a schedule for

updates.

Safety Officer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Task

1. Obtain briefing from Incident Commander and/or from initial on-scene Safety Officer.

2. Identify hazardous situations associated with the incident. Ensure adequate levels of

protective equipment are available, and being used.

3. Staff and organize function, as appropriate:

In multi-discipline incidents, consider the use of an Assistant Safety Officer from each

discipline.

Multiple high-risk operations may require an Assistant Safety Officer at each site.

Request additional staff through incident chain of command.

4. Identify potentially unsafe acts.

5. Identify corrective actions and ensure implementation. Coordinate corrective action with

Command and Operations.

6. Ensure adequate sanitation and safety in food preparation.

7. Debrief Assistant Safety Officers prior to Planning Meetings.

8. Prepare Incident Action Plan Safety and Risk Analysis (USDA ICS Form 215A).

9. Participate in Planning and Tactics Meetings:

Listen to tactical options being considered. If potentially unsafe, assist in identifying

options, protective actions, or alternate tactics.

Discuss accidents/injuries to date. Make recommendations on preventative or

corrective actions.

Staging Area Manager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Task

1. Obtain a briefing from Incident Commander or Operations Section Chief:

Determine types and numbers of resources to be maintained in Staging.

Confirm process for requesting additional resources for Staging.

Confirm process for reporting status changes.

2. Proceed to Staging Area; establish Staging Area layout (apparatus and vehicles in Staging

should face outward to ensure quick response, general principle of "first in, first out" should

be maintained).

3. Ensure efficient check-in and coordinate process with Planning Section Resources Unit

Leader.

4. Identify and track resources assigned to staging; report resource status changes to

Operations or Command and Resources Unit.

5. Determine any support needs for equipment, feeding, sanitation and security; request

through Logistics.

6. Post areas for identification and traffic control.

7. Respond to requests for resources:

Organize Task Forces or Strike Teams, as necessary.

8. Request additional tactical resources for Staging through Logistics, according to established

staffing levels.

9. Obtain and issue receipts for radio equipment and other supplies distributed and received at

the Staging Area.

10. Maintain Staging Area in orderly condition.

11. Demobilize Staging Area in accordance with instructions.

12. Document all activity on Unit Log (ICS Form 214).

Supply Unit Leader Position Checklist

The following checklist should be considered as the minimum requirements for this position. Note that

some of the tasks are one-time actions; others are ongoing or repetitive for the duration of the incident.

Task

1. Obtain briefing from Logistics Section Chief or Support Branch Director:

Determine charge code for incident.

Confirm ordering process.

Assess need for 24-hour staffing.

Determine scope of supply process.

2. Organize and staff Unit, as appropriate:

Consider need for "lead agency" representation in ordering process.

Consider dividing ordering responsibilities either by discipline or by category

(equipment, personnel, supplies).

3. Determine ordering parameters, authorities and restrictions. Ensure that Unit staff observes

ordering system and chain of command for ordering:

Establish clearly defined time when the Supply Unit will assume responsibility for all

ordering. This will require close coordination with Operations and Planning staff.

Confirm process for coordinating contract related activities with the Procurement Unit.

Confirm process for emergency purchase orders with Finance Section.

4. Determine type and amount of supplies and equipment on hand and en route:

Contact Resources Unit to determine resources on order.

5. Receive resource orders from authorized incident staff. Document on Resource Order

Form (ICS Form 208):

Determine qualifying specifications (size, extra equipment, personnel protective

equipment, qualifications, etc.).

Desired delivery time and location, person ordering, and person to whom the resource

should report or be delivered.

Obtain estimated price for resources which expect reimbursement.

Coordinate delivery of rented equipment to Ground Support Unit for inspection before

use.

6. Arrange to receive ordered supplies and equipment. Work with Facilities Unit to identify

and activate appropriate facilities for supply storage.

7. Order, receive, distribute, and store supplies and equipment:

Obtain resource name, number, identifiers, etc., along with Estimated Times of Arrival

(ETA's).

Relay this information to appropriate staff.

8. Advise affected Unit or Section of changes in arrival times of requested resources. Advise

immediately if order cannot be filled.
